The History of the Semenovids in Siberia

Many victims of the bloody barons reign of terror weren't actually even communist. They were simply peasants who, tired of having their daughters raped, their houses burnt, and their stores confiscated by Ungern forces. The number of anti-white partisans in Siberia swelled to around 100,000 with 30,000 of them acting against Ungern and Semenov forces in Transbical region.
